温馨提示×

hbase region数量与磁盘IO

小樊
82
2024-12-23 22:52:05
栏目: 大数据
开发者测试专用服务器限时活动,0元免费领,库存有限,领完即止! 点击查看>>

HBase中的Region数量与磁盘IO之间存在密切的关系,合理的Region数量可以优化磁盘IO性能,提高集群稳定性。以下是关于HBase region数量与磁盘IO的相关信息:

HBase Region数量与磁盘IO的关系

  • Region数量过多可能导致频繁的Memstore刷新,增加磁盘I/O压力,引发压缩风暴,降低系统性能。
  • Region数量过少可能导致单个Region Server负载过重,影响整体性能。

如何优化HBase Region数量以减少磁盘IO

  • 合理规划Region大小和数量:根据写请求量的情况,一般建议每个Region Server拥有20-200个Region。
  • 监控和调优:通过HBase的UI控制台监控Region数量,确保其在合理范围内,避免过多或过少。
  • 使用SSD硬盘:推荐使用SSD硬盘代替传统硬盘,以提高磁盘读写速度。
  • RAID配置:对于HBase,推荐配置RAID 10以提高磁盘I/O性能和数据冗余。

通过上述方法,可以有效地优化HBase的Region数量,进而减少磁盘IO,提升整体性能。

亿速云「云服务器」,即开即用、新一代英特尔至强铂金CPU、三副本存储NVMe SSD云盘,价格低至29元/月。点击查看>>

推荐阅读:HBase Region数量过多怎么办

0